Kherson RMA: Russian forces intensify use of fiber-optic drones

Ukrinform
Russian forces have intensified their drone attacks in the Kherson region, notably increasing the use of drones on fiber-optic cables.

This was reported on Telegram by Alexander Prokudin, head of the Kherson Regional Military Administration, according to Ukrinform.

It is noted that while the occupiers used over 5,200 UAVs throughout January 2025, they used approximately 4,400 in just the past week.

“This is due to the increased use of fiber-optic-controlled drones. Their share already ranges from 10 to 50%, depending on the area of operation,” Prokudin noted.
